Ockham is based on self-organizing analysis concepts, and it is designed to be a valuable tool in academic research and for private users, primarily. It allows without special knowledge in sensitivity analysis to identify most important drivers of models most objectively and easily from a small set of observational data. High degree of automation by implementation of original self-organizing modeling concepts proven by our other products for many years. Based on the theory of variance-based global sensitivity analysis (Sobol indices). Determines the influence of not only single parameters but also their interactions. Simple, one-click communication with Excel to read data and to report analysis results back to Excel or other apps.
